The quantum cryptography market in Nigeria is emerging as organizations look to enhance data security against increasingly sophisticated cyber threats. Quantum cryptography leverages the principles of quantum mechanics to provide unbreakable encryption, ensuring secure communication and data protection. The market is driven by the growing emphasis on cybersecurity in both public and private sectors.
The Nigeria quantum cryptography market is driven by the increasing need for secure communication solutions to protect sensitive data from cyber threats and eavesdropping attacks. Quantum cryptography leverages the principles of quantum mechanics to ensure the confidentiality and integrity of transmitted information. Factors such as rising cybercrime incidents, growing concerns about data privacy, and advancements in quantum computing contribute to market growth. Moreover, government initiatives to strengthen cybersecurity infrastructure, investments in quantum technology research, and partnerships between academia and industry further stimulate the demand for quantum cryptography solutions in Nigeria. Additionally, the adoption of quantum-resistant encryption algorithms and the proliferation of cloud-based security services drive market expansion.
The quantum cryptography market in Nigeria faces challenges such as limited research and development initiatives in quantum computing and cryptography. Many organizations and government agencies lack the necessary expertise and resources to develop and deploy quantum-resistant encryption solutions. Additionally, there are concerns about the scalability and interoperability of quantum cryptography technologies, hindering market adoption.
The Nigeria government is fostering the development of the quantum cryptography market as part of its broader digital security strategy. Policies under the National Cybersecurity Policy and Strategy emphasize the importance of advanced encryption technologies to protect sensitive information. The government provides funding for research and development, regulatory support, and incentives for technology adoption in the public and private sectors.

Export potential enables firms to identify high-growth global markets with greater confidence by combining advanced trade intelligence with a structured quantitative methodology. The framework analyzes emerging demand trends and country-level import patterns while integrating macroeconomic and trade datasets such as GDP and population forecasts, bilateral import–export flows, tariff structures, elasticity differentials between developed and developing economies, geographic distance, and import demand projections. Using weighted trade values from 2020–2024 as the base period to project country-to-country export potential for 2030, these inputs are operationalized through calculated drivers such as gravity model parameters, tariff impact factors, and projected GDP per-capita growth. Through an analysis of hidden potentials, demand hotspots, and market conditions that are most favorable to success, this method enables firms to focus on target countries, maximize returns, and global expansion with data, backed by accuracy.
By factoring in the projected importer demand gap that is currently unmet and could be potential opportunity, it identifies the potential for the Exporter (Country) among 190 countries, against the general trade analysis, which identifies the biggest importer or exporter.
